Almost every other month we hear of film production companies warning aspiring actors to not fall victim from the many scams that pose as authentic auditions.
The latest production company to warn people of such a scam is Ferguson Films. This local production company has pleaded for people to not get in contact with a fraud Facebook page that is posing as their company.
Its founder – Connie Ferguson has warned people about the fake Facebook page and has asked that individuals do their own further research when it comes to such job posts.
Just last week, Uzalo’s producers pledged to fight against fake auditions that have been tarnishing the name of the show since its inception.
The producers announced that they would be embarking on an educational drive around legitimate industry processes, particularly around auditions, aimed at equipping aspiring actors with necessary industry knowledge.
So if you’ve inboxed the above mentioned Facebook page, please ensure that you halt all further contact with the individuals who are running the page.
